FYI: I’m Not In Charge

        Growing up years, parents ruled, my brother and I listened (usually)…we were good kids, faith-based, church attending, youth group involved, and we also knew, God was REALLY in charge.

        Fast forward to starting my new married life. Hubby took care of all the “outside” chores, yard, pool, vehicles, etc. and I did inside chores, but alas, I was not in charge.  We had brought God into our marriage and knew He was IN CHARGE, guiding and leading us through our new life together.

        My teaching career brought responsibilities, not only for teaching the curriculum, but for maintaining order and creating a learning atmosphere.  Every year, just before the new year began, I would go into my classroom, close the door and turn off all the lights.  I would walk desk to desk and pray as I touched each one.  Asking God to be with me and each of my students throughout our year together. He was IN CHARGE of my room.

        Are you feeling IN CHARGE?  Perhaps of a spouse with health issues, or teens who are “feeling their independence?” Maybe you are a leader of a committee or organization.  Well, FYI, YOU are NOT in charge, God is always in CHARGE!  You may have responsibilities, but He is the ALMIGHTY!  Your job is to listen to HIM.  Follow HIM.  He is with you all the way through your life.  Too many times, we grab the reins and insist on being IN CHARGE and there are those times where you swerve, hit a rut, careen into a ditch and falter big-time.  If you loosen your grip and allow God to lead, He will not lead you astray. He will guide you out of the rut, over the bumps, even through treacherous upheavels. He is IN CHARGE. The Good News is that He loves you unconditionally.  Give Him the reins and follow with your heart, mind and soul.
